Despite its common name, the Black Fattail Scorpion varies considerably in colour, from olive brown to reddish brown to slate gray to black. A small, isolated population in Egypt is abnormally pale (hence the name Egyptian Gold Fat-tailed Scorpion).

WebAug 12, 2024 · The Arabian fat-tail scorpion (Androctonus crassicauda) is an average-sized scorpion, with its tail (metasoma) being the only major differentiator from other (harmless) scorpions. The Arabian fat tail scorpion ranges from brown to black in color and is thus it is also sometimes called the black fat-tailed scorpion. WebMar 1, 2013 · Its common name is the Arabian fat-tailed scorpion. Description: Its general body color is black with length ranging between 9 and 9.5 cm (Fig. 4A). Color is generally reddish brown to black in the dorsal region and yellowish brown at the opithosomal ventral surface, legs end with yellow ochre color marks. Slender pedipalp with bulbous chela ...
